手把手教你创建VPN账号,从零开始的安全网络接入指南

hk258369 2026-02-04 翻墙VPN 2 0

在当今数字化时代,远程办公、跨地域协作和隐私保护需求日益增长,虚拟私人网络(Virtual Private Network,简称VPN)已成为个人用户和企业不可或缺的工具,无论是为了访问公司内网资源,还是保护公共Wi-Fi下的数据传输安全,配置一个稳定可靠的VPN账号至关重要,本文将为你详细讲解如何从零开始创建一个可使用的VPN账号,涵盖技术原理、步骤说明及常见问题排查。

你需要明确使用场景,是用于家庭宽带连接公司内网?还是为移动设备提供加密通道?不同的用途决定了选择哪种类型的VPN协议——如OpenVPN、IPsec、L2TP/IPsec或WireGuard,以企业环境为例,通常推荐使用基于证书认证的OpenVPN或IPsec,安全性高且支持多用户管理;而个人用户则可以考虑使用WireGuard,轻量高效,适合手机或笔记本快速部署。

接下来是准备阶段,如果你拥有服务器(例如一台运行Linux的云主机),可以自行搭建OpenVPN服务端,这需要你安装OpenSSL生成证书、配置server.conf文件,并开放UDP 1194端口(默认),若不想折腾自建,也可选择成熟的商业服务,如NordVPN、ExpressVPN等,它们提供一键注册、自动配置客户端的功能,适合新手快速上手。

以自建OpenVPN为例,具体步骤如下:

  1. 安装OpenVPN和Easy-RSA工具包(Ubuntu/Debian系统可用命令:sudo apt install openvpn easy-rsa);
  2. 初始化证书颁发机构(CA):执行make-cadir /etc/openvpn/easy-rsa并按提示操作;
  3. 编辑vars文件设置国家、组织等信息,然后生成CA证书和服务器密钥;
  4. 使用build-key-server server生成服务器证书;
  5. 为每个用户生成独立客户端证书(如build-key client1);
  6. 将服务器配置文件(server.conf)中的dev tunproto udpca ca.crt等参数正确指向生成的证书路径;
  7. 启动服务:systemctl start openvpn@server并设置开机自启;
  8. 在客户端电脑或手机上安装OpenVPN Connect应用,导入.ovpn配置文件(包含服务器IP、证书、密钥等信息)即可连接。

值得注意的是,创建完账号后必须进行测试:确保能成功拨号、获取私有IP地址、访问内网资源(如打印机、共享文件夹),同时验证流量是否被加密(可通过Wireshark抓包确认),如果出现“无法连接”或“证书错误”,请检查防火墙规则、DNS解析、证书有效期以及客户端与服务端时间同步(NTP)等问题。

安全最佳实践不可忽视:定期更新证书、禁用弱加密算法(如DES)、启用双因素认证(MFA)、限制登录IP范围,对于企业用户,建议结合RADIUS服务器实现集中账号管理,提升运维效率。

创建一个可靠的VPN账号并非难事,关键在于理解其工作原理、遵循规范流程,并重视后续维护,无论你是IT新手还是资深工程师,掌握这项技能都将让你在网络世界中更加从容自信。

手把手教你创建VPN账号,从零开始的安全网络接入指南